I saw an add for a Parasound SCAMP (automatic signal controlled switched outlet). This basically sits between two components and will turn on the second component when a sound or voltage signal is sent from the first component. Is it safe to use this to trigger on higher end amps that require more power?

Glen B
07-08-2005, 05:51 PM
The SCAMP will switch up to 15A, so yes it is safe to use with large amps.
